20 Grace Court Alley Sells for $2,995,000
The 2,550-square-foot brick house at 20 Grace Court Alley closed on Friday for $2,995,000, about 9 percent less than the original asking price but about 9 percent more than the average widget appraisal of $2,758,887. By the way, although Mr. B never deigned to respond to the question of where he got the low-down on this sale, in fact he was correct. The deed was recorded today for $2.995M. The seller traded up to another Brooklyn Heights House-of-the-Day/Last Week’s Biggest Sales properties.
